Mother relieved after meeting her son Phnom Penh prison



The mother of a Thai engineered detained a prison on in Phnom Penh on spy charges said she felt relieved now that she had met her son and found that he is still healthy.

Simarak na Nakhon Phanom talked to reporters at the Suvarnabhumi International Airport Friday night after visiting her son, Siwarak Chutipong, in Phnom Penh.

She said she would travel to Phnom Penh again to here the court's ruling in her son's case.

She would leave Thailand on December 7 as the court would read the verdict at 7 am on December 8.
